农贸市场食品来源大肠埃希菌的耐药性及其ESBL耐药基因的研究

摘  要:目的:调查云南省保山市农贸市场售卖畜禽肉蛋和蔬菜超广谱β-内酰胺酶(Extended-Spectrumβ-Lactamase,ESBL)大肠埃希菌污染情况,研究样品分离获得的大肠埃希菌ESBL耐药基因类型。方法:收集农贸市场食品样本,分离鉴定样品中的大肠埃希菌并进行药敏试验,扩增大肠埃希菌的ESBL基因,对扩增产物进行测序和同源性比对分析。结果:245份食品样本中分离获得大肠埃希菌75株,其中产ESBL大肠埃希菌25株。对ESBL耐药基因测序结果进行系统发育分析,发现耐药基因为CTX-M型,CTX-M-15序列有9株,占比为36%;CTX-M-14有16株,占比为64%。结论:肉类和蔬菜携带ESBL大肠埃希菌,多重耐药菌及其耐药基因可能通过食品在社区传播。Objective:To investigate the contamination of ESBL in Escherichia coli sold in livestock and poultry meat,eggs and vegetables in Baoshan city,Yunnan province,and to study the types of extended-spectrumβ-lactamase(ESBL)resistance genes of Escherichia coli isolated from the samples.Method:Food samples were collected in Baoshan farmers’market,and Escherichia coli was isolated and cultured for identification and drug susceptibility test,and ESBL gene was amplified by PCR,sequenced and analyzed for homology comparison.Result:A total of 75 strains of Escherichia coli were isolated from 245 food specimens,including 25 strains of ESBL E.coli.Phylogenetic analysis of the sequencing results of ESBL resistance genes showed that the drug resistance genes were CTX-M type,and there were 9 strains in the CTX-M-15 group,accounting for 36%.There were 16 strains in the CTX-M-14 group,and the detection rate was 64%.Conclusion:Meat and vegetables carry ESBL Escherichia coli,and multidrugresistant bacteria and their resistance genes may be transmitted in the community through food.
